Clayton Oliver is 27 years old and with credentials like this... surely you jest


2× AFLCA Champion Player of the Year Award: 2021, 2022
3× All-Australian team: 2018, 2021, 2022
4× Keith 'Bluey' Truscott Trophy: 2017, 2019, 2021, 2022
Lou Richards Medal: 2021
AFLCA Best Young Player of the Year Award: 2017
Morrish Medal: 2015
3× 22under22 team: 2017, 2018, 2019
Sid Anderson Memorial Trophy (Melbourne B&F Runner-Up): 2018
Harold Ball Memorial Trophy: 2017
Neale Daniher Trophy: 2022
AFL Rising Star nominee: 2016 (round 1)
